What is data integrity in computer network?

It is vital for data integrity to ensure that digital information isn't corrupted and that it can only be accessed or modified by authorized parties. In order to guarantee the integrity of data over its entire lifecycle, consistency, accuracy, and trustworthiness need to be maintained.

What is integrity in security?

During an information security audit, data integrity is measured by accuracy and completeness. Keeping data authentic is the goal of security controls, as this keeps it from being tampered with or misused.

What is data integrity and list types of data integrity?

Normally, integrity rules or constraints are enacted in database systems to enforce data integrity. Relational data models incorporate three types of integrity constraints: entity integrity, referential integrity, ity constraints are an inherent part of the relational data model: entity integrity, referential integrity and domain integrity. A primary key is an essential part of entity integrity.
